summaryrefslogtreecommitdiffstats
path: root/tests/ui/async-await
ModeNameSize
-rw-r--r--argument-patterns.rs415logstatsplain
-rw-r--r--async-assoc-fn-anon-lifetimes.rs586logstatsplain
-rw-r--r--async-await-let-else.rs1005logstatsplain
-rw-r--r--async-await-let-else.stderr3762logstatsplain
-rw-r--r--async-await.rs4901logstatsplain
-rw-r--r--async-block-control-flow-static-semantics.rs1579logstatsplain
-rw-r--r--async-block-control-flow-static-semantics.stderr3344logstatsplain
-rw-r--r--async-borrowck-escaping-block-error.fixed356logstatsplain
-rw-r--r--async-borrowck-escaping-block-error.rs346logstatsplain
-rw-r--r--async-borrowck-escaping-block-error.stderr1461logstatsplain
-rw-r--r--async-borrowck-escaping-closure-error.rs185logstatsplain
-rw-r--r--async-borrowck-escaping-closure-error.stderr793logstatsplain
-rw-r--r--async-closure-matches-expr.rs152logstatsplain
-rw-r--r--async-closure.rs2277logstatsplain
-rw-r--r--async-error-span.rs277logstatsplain
-rw-r--r--async-error-span.stderr718logstatsplain
-rw-r--r--async-fn-elided-impl-lifetime-parameter.rs237logstatsplain
-rw-r--r--async-fn-nonsend.rs1800logstatsplain
-rw-r--r--async-fn-nonsend.stderr1914logstatsplain
-rw-r--r--async-fn-path-elision.rs220logstatsplain
-rw-r--r--async-fn-path-elision.stderr444logstatsplain
-rw-r--r--async-fn-send-uses-nonsend.rs1268logstatsplain
-rw-r--r--async-fn-size-moved-locals.rs2431logstatsplain
-rw-r--r--async-fn-size-uninit-locals.rs2134logstatsplain
-rw-r--r--async-fn-size.rs2794logstatsplain
-rw-r--r--async-is-unwindsafe.rs1016logstatsplain
-rw-r--r--async-is-unwindsafe.stderr1533logstatsplain
-rw-r--r--async-matches-expr.rs158logstatsplain
-rw-r--r--async-trait-fn.rs188logstatsplain
-rw-r--r--async-unsafe-fn-call-in-safe.mir.stderr1302logstatsplain
-rw-r--r--async-unsafe-fn-call-in-safe.rs691logstatsplain
-rw-r--r--async-unsafe-fn-call-in-safe.thir.stderr1324logstatsplain
-rw-r--r--async-with-closure.rs437logstatsplain
d---------auxiliary128logstatsplain
-rw-r--r--await-into-future.rs486logstatsplain
d---------await-keyword774logstatsplain
-rw-r--r--await-sequence.rs300logstatsplain
-rw-r--r--await-unsize.rs216logstatsplain
-rw-r--r--awaiting-unsized-param.rs366logstatsplain
-rw-r--r--awaiting-unsized-param.stderr1040logstatsplain
-rw-r--r--bound-normalization.rs156logstatsplain
-rw-r--r--clone-suggestion.fixed465logstatsplain
-rw-r--r--clone-suggestion.rs457logstatsplain
-rw-r--r--clone-suggestion.stderr719logstatsplain
-rw-r--r--conditional-and-guaranteed-initialization.rs335logstatsplain
-rw-r--r--const-async-fn-in-main.rs191logstatsplain
-rw-r--r--const-async-fn-in-main.stderr289logstatsplain
-rw-r--r--coroutine-desc.rs359logstatsplain
-rw-r--r--coroutine-desc.stderr2019logstatsplain
-rw-r--r--coroutine-not-future.rs1131logstatsplain
-rw-r--r--coroutine-not-future.stderr3848logstatsplain
-rw-r--r--debug-ice-attempted-to-add-with-overflow.rs277logstatsplain
-rw-r--r--debug-ice-attempted-to-add-with-overflow.stderr1021logstatsplain
-rw-r--r--deep-futures-are-freeze.rs2735logstatsplain
-rw-r--r--default-struct-update.rs286logstatsplain
-rw-r--r--dont-print-desugared-async.rs208logstatsplain
-rw-r--r--dont-print-desugared-async.stderr349logstatsplain
-rw-r--r--dont-suggest-await-on-method-return-mismatch.rs389logstatsplain
-rw-r--r--dont-suggest-await-on-method-return-mismatch.stderr399logstatsplain
-rw-r--r--dont-suggest-missing-await.rs329logstatsplain
-rw-r--r--dont-suggest-missing-await.stderr731logstatsplain
-rw-r--r--drop-and-assign.rs234logstatsplain
d---------drop-order501logstatsplain
-rw-r--r--drop-track-bad-field-in-fru.rs214logstatsplain
-rw-r--r--drop-track-bad-field-in-fru.stderr1087logstatsplain
-rw-r--r--drop-track-field-assign-nonsend.rs869logstatsplain
-rw-r--r--drop-track-field-assign-nonsend.stderr974logstatsplain
-rw-r--r--drop-track-field-assign.rs745logstatsplain
-rw-r--r--drop-tracking-unresolved-typeck-results.rs2116logstatsplain
-rw-r--r--drop-tracking-unresolved-typeck-results.stderr1257logstatsplain
-rw-r--r--edition-deny-async-fns-2015.rs927logstatsplain
-rw-r--r--edition-deny-async-fns-2015.stderr3070logstatsplain
-rw-r--r--expansion-in-attrs.rs171logstatsplain
-rw-r--r--feature-async-closure.rs132logstatsplain
-rw-r--r--feature-async-closure.stderr491logstatsplain
-rw-r--r--feature-self-return-type.rs482logstatsplain
-rw-r--r--feature-self-return-type.stderr509logstatsplain
-rw-r--r--field-assign-nonsend.rs869logstatsplain
-rw-r--r--field-assign-nonsend.stderr941logstatsplain
-rw-r--r--field-assign.rs745logstatsplain
-rw-r--r--future-contains-err-issue-115188.rs358logstatsplain
-rw-r--r--future-contains-err-issue-115188.stderr295logstatsplain
d---------future-sizes230logstatsplain
-rw-r--r--futures-api.rs1298logstatsplain
-rw-r--r--generics-and-bounds.rs1916logstatsplain
d---------in-trait3680logstatsplain
-rw-r--r--incorrect-move-async-order-issue-79694.fixed177logstatsplain
-rw-r--r--incorrect-move-async-order-issue-79694.rs177logstatsplain
-rw-r--r--incorrect-move-async-order-issue-79694.stderr317logstatsplain
-rw-r--r--interior-with-const-generic-expr.rs470logstatsplain
-rw-r--r--issue-101715.rs394logstatsplain
-rw-r--r--issue-101715.stderr505logstatsplain
-rw-r--r--issue-105501.rs3500logstatsplain
-rw-r--r--issue-107036.rs177logstatsplain
-rw-r--r--issue-108572.fixed416logstatsplain
-rw-r--r--issue-108572.rs362logstatsplain
-rw-r--r--issue-108572.stderr735logstatsplain
-rw-r--r--issue-54239-private-type-triggers-lint.rs315logstatsplain
-rw-r--r--issue-60709.rs706logstatsplain
-rw-r--r--issue-61076.rs2700logstatsplain
-rw-r--r--issue-61076.stderr2629logstatsplain
-rw-r--r--issue-61452.rs279logstatsplain
-rw-r--r--issue-61452.stderr814logstatsplain
-rw-r--r--issue-61793.rs444logstatsplain
-rw-r--r--issue-62658.rs520logstatsplain
-rw-r--r--issue-63832-await-short-temporary-lifetime-1.rs292logstatsplain
-rw-r--r--issue-63832-await-short-temporary-lifetime.rs141logstatsplain
-rw-r--r--issue-64130-1-sync.rs464logstatsplain
-rw-r--r--issue-64130-1-sync.stderr769logstatsplain
-rw-r--r--issue-64130-2-send.rs462logstatsplain
-rw-r--r--issue-64130-2-send.stderr767logstatsplain
-rw-r--r--issue-64130-3-other.rs530logstatsplain
-rw-r--r--issue-64130-3-other.stderr921logstatsplain
-rw-r--r--issue-64130-4-async-move.rs441logstatsplain
-rw-r--r--issue-64130-non-send-future-diags.rs451logstatsplain
-rw-r--r--issue-64130-non-send-future-diags.stderr857logstatsplain
-rw-r--r--issue-64391.rs432logstatsplain
-rw-r--r--issue-66312.rs233logstatsplain
-rw-r--r--issue-66312.stderr718logstatsplain
-rw-r--r--issue-66387-if-without-else.rs315logstatsplain
-rw-r--r--issue-66387-if-without-else.stderr453logstatsplain
-rw-r--r--issue-67252-unnamed-future.rs524logstatsplain
-rw-r--r--issue-67252-unnamed-future.stderr889logstatsplain
-rw-r--r--issue-67651.rs275logstatsplain
-rw-r--r--issue-67651.stderr374logstatsplain
-rw-r--r--issue-67765-async-diagnostic.rs330logstatsplain
-rw-r--r--issue-67765-async-diagnostic.stderr395logstatsplain
-rw-r--r--issue-68112.rs1517logstatsplain
-rw-r--r--issue-68112.stderr3385logstatsplain
-rw-r--r--issue-68523-start.rs175logstatsplain
-rw-r--r--issue-68523-start.stderr382logstatsplain
-rw-r--r--issue-68523.rs122logstatsplain
-rw-r--r--issue-68523.stderr329logstatsplain
-rw-r--r--issue-69446-fnmut-capture.rs360logstatsplain
-rw-r--r--issue-69446-fnmut-capture.stderr750logstatsplain
-rw-r--r--issue-70594.rs288logstatsplain
-rw-r--r--issue-70594.stderr1110logstatsplain
-rw-r--r--issue-70818.rs217logstatsplain
-rw-r--r--issue-70818.stderr686logstatsplain
-rw-r--r--issue-70935-complex-spans.rs628logstatsplain
-rw-r--r--issue-70935-complex-spans.stderr1561logstatsplain
-rw-r--r--issue-71137.rs454logstatsplain
-rw-r--r--issue-71137.stderr911logstatsplain
-rw-r--r--issue-72442.rs568logstatsplain
-rw-r--r--issue-72442.stderr580logstatsplain
-rw-r--r--issue-72470-llvm-dominate.rs1746logstatsplain
-rw-r--r--issue-72590-type-error-sized.rs382logstatsplain
-rw-r--r--issue-72590-type-error-sized.stderr1217logstatsplain
-rw-r--r--issue-73050.rs159logstatsplain
-rw-r--r--issue-73137.rs902logstatsplain
-rw-r--r--issue-73541-1.rs197logstatsplain
-rw-r--r--issue-73541-1.stderr439logstatsplain
-rw-r--r--issue-73541-2.rs307logstatsplain
-rw-r--r--issue-73541-2.stderr634logstatsplain
-rw-r--r--issue-73541-3.rs160logstatsplain
-rw-r--r--issue-73541-3.stderr419logstatsplain
-rw-r--r--issue-73541.rs146logstatsplain
-rw-r--r--issue-73541.stderr459logstatsplain
-rw-r--r--issue-73741-type-err.rs274logstatsplain
-rw-r--r--issue-73741-type-err.stderr285logstatsplain
-rw-r--r--issue-74047.rs310logstatsplain
-rw-r--r--issue-74047.stderr564logstatsplain
-rw-r--r--issue-74072-lifetime-name-annotations.rs942logstatsplain
-rw-r--r--issue-74072-lifetime-name-annotations.stderr1977logstatsplain
-rw-r--r--issue-74497-lifetime-in-opaque.rs377logstatsplain
-rw-r--r--issue-74497-lifetime-in-opaque.stderr424logstatsplain
-rw-r--r--issue-75785-confusing-named-region.rs282logstatsplain
-rw-r--r--issue-75785-confusing-named-region.stderr612logstatsplain
-rw-r--r--issue-76547.rs832logstatsplain
-rw-r--r--issue-76547.stderr1178logstatsplain
-rw-r--r--issue-77993-2.rs164logstatsplain
-rw-r--r--issue-77993-2.stderr171logstatsplain
-rw-r--r--issue-78115.rs318logstatsplain
-rw-r--r--issue-84841.rs372logstatsplain
-rw-r--r--issue-84841.stderr976logstatsplain
-rw-r--r--issue-86507.rs624logstatsplain
-rw-r--r--issue-86507.stderr971logstatsplain
-rw-r--r--issue-93197.rs269logstatsplain
-rw-r--r--issue-93648.rs190logstatsplain
-rw-r--r--issue-98634.rs1303logstatsplain
-rw-r--r--issue-98634.stderr1898logstatsplain
d---------issues3306logstatsplain
-rw-r--r--missed-capture-issue-107414.rs603logstatsplain
-rw-r--r--move-part-await-return-rest-struct.rs438logstatsplain
-rw-r--r--move-part-await-return-rest-tuple.rs251logstatsplain
d---------multiple-lifetimes533logstatsplain
-rw-r--r--mutually-recursive-async-impl-trait-type.rs314logstatsplain
-rw-r--r--mutually-recursive-async-impl-trait-type.stderr856logstatsplain
-rw-r--r--nested-in-impl.rs229logstatsplain
-rw-r--r--no-async-const.rs212logstatsplain
-rw-r--r--no-async-const.stderr703logstatsplain
-rw-r--r--no-const-async.rs134logstatsplain
-rw-r--r--no-const-async.stderr281logstatsplain
-rw-r--r--no-move-across-await-struct.rs335logstatsplain
-rw-r--r--no-move-across-await-struct.stderr430logstatsplain
-rw-r--r--no-move-across-await-tuple.rs251logstatsplain
-rw-r--r--no-move-across-await-tuple.stderr439logstatsplain
-rw-r--r--no-non-guaranteed-initialization.rs243logstatsplain
-rw-r--r--no-non-guaranteed-initialization.stderr572logstatsplain
-rw-r--r--no-params-non-move-async-closure.rs176logstatsplain
-rw-r--r--no-params-non-move-async-closure.stderr448logstatsplain
-rw-r--r--no-std.rs152logstatsplain
-rw-r--r--no-unsafe-async.rs268logstatsplain
-rw-r--r--no-unsafe-async.stderr830logstatsplain
-rw-r--r--non-trivial-drop.rs472logstatsplain
-rw-r--r--normalize-output-in-signature-deduction.rs280logstatsplain
-rw-r--r--partial-drop-partial-reinit.rs724logstatsplain
-rw-r--r--partial-drop-partial-reinit.stderr1204logstatsplain
-rw-r--r--partial-initialization-across-await.rs667logstatsplain
-rw-r--r--partial-initialization-across-await.stderr1514logstatsplain
-rw-r--r--pin-needed-to-poll-2.rs806logstatsplain
-rw-r--r--pin-needed-to-poll-2.stderr837logstatsplain
-rw-r--r--pin-needed-to-poll.rs750logstatsplain
-rw-r--r--pin-needed-to-poll.stderr555logstatsplain
-rw-r--r--proper-span-for-type-error.fixed175logstatsplain
-rw-r--r--proper-span-for-type-error.rs163logstatsplain
-rw-r--r--proper-span-for-type-error.stderr449logstatsplain
-rw-r--r--recursive-async-impl-trait-type.rs301logstatsplain
-rw-r--r--recursive-async-impl-trait-type.stderr521logstatsplain
-rw-r--r--repeat_count_const_in_async_fn.rs175logstatsplain
-rw-r--r--return-ty-raw-ptr-coercion.rs422logstatsplain
-rw-r--r--return-ty-unsize-coercion.rs934logstatsplain
d---------return-type-notation1653logstatsplain
-rw-r--r--send-bound-async-closure.rs794logstatsplain
-rw-r--r--suggest-missing-await-closure.fixed406logstatsplain
-rw-r--r--suggest-missing-await-closure.rs400logstatsplain
-rw-r--r--suggest-missing-await-closure.stderr742logstatsplain
-rw-r--r--suggest-missing-await.rs1726logstatsplain
-rw-r--r--suggest-missing-await.stderr4073logstatsplain
-rw-r--r--suggest-switching-edition-on-await-cargo.rs1454logstatsplain
-rw-r--r--suggest-switching-edition-on-await-cargo.stderr1656logstatsplain
-rw-r--r--suggest-switching-edition-on-await.rs1395logstatsplain
-rw-r--r--suggest-switching-edition-on-await.stderr1607logstatsplain
-rw-r--r--task-context-arg.rs1000logstatsplain
d---------track-caller520logstatsplain
-rw-r--r--try-on-option-in-async.rs531logstatsplain
-rw-r--r--try-on-option-in-async.stderr1921logstatsplain
-rw-r--r--type-parameter-send.rs269logstatsplain
-rw-r--r--unnecessary-await.rs649logstatsplain
-rw-r--r--unnecessary-await.stderr2116logstatsplain
-rw-r--r--unreachable-lint-1.rs160logstatsplain
-rw-r--r--unreachable-lint-1.stderr410logstatsplain
-rw-r--r--unreachable-lint.rs154logstatsplain
-rw-r--r--unresolved_type_param.rs297logstatsplain
-rw-r--r--unresolved_type_param.stderr403logstatsplain
-rw-r--r--unsized-across-await.rs342logstatsplain
-rw-r--r--unsized-across-await.stderr888logstatsplain
-rw-r--r--unused-lifetime.rs1126logstatsplain
-rw-r--r--unused-lifetime.stderr1548logstatsplain